Oil specifications for ALT engine

SAE 5W-40
ACEA A3/B4
API SL
VW 502.00
VW 505.00

Most common problems, symptoms & fixes for the ALT engine.

Engine ALT commonly faces issues like oil sludge buildup, timing chain tensioner wear, and ignition coil failures. Diagnosis involves checking for rough idling, misfires, or engine warning lights. Regular oil changes with high-quality synthetic oil prevent sludge formation. Inspect and replace the timing chain tensioner around 100,000 km to avoid chain stretch or failure. Ignition coils can be tested with a multimeter and replaced if faulty to resolve misfires. Additionally, ensure the PCV valve is clean to maintain proper crankcase ventilation. Timely maintenance and addressing symptoms early help prolong engine life and maintain performance in these vehicles.
